🚀 Quick Start

Installation

# Install globally with uvx (recommended)
uvx hanzo-mcp

# Or install with pip
pip install hanzo-mcp

# Or install from source for development
git clone https://github.com/hanzoai/mcp
cd mcp
make install

Add to Claude Desktop

# Automatic installation
make install-desktop

# Or manual configuration
cat >> ~/Library/Application\ Support/Claude/claude_desktop_config.json << 'EOF'
{
  "mcpServers": {
    "hanzo": {
      "command": "uvx",
      "args": ["hanzo-mcp"]
    }
  }
}
EOF

Your First Session

  1. Open Claude Desktop
  2. Start with search to explore any codebase
  3. Use tree to understand structure
  4. Edit files with edit or multi_edit
  5. Run commands with run_command
  6. Add other MCP servers with mcp_add

🎨 Palette System

Palettes let you completely transform Hanzo MCP's behavior:

# List available palettes
palette_list()

# Load a different personality
palette_load(palette="minimal")  # Just core tools
palette_load(palette="academic")  # Research and writing focused
palette_load(palette="devops")   # Infrastructure and deployment

# Create your own
palette_create(
    name="my-workflow",
    tools=["read", "write", "edit", "search", "my-custom-tool"],
    config={"editor": "vim", "search_backend": "ripgrep"}
)

🔌 MCP Orchestration

Hanzo MCP can manage other MCP servers:

# Add any MCP server
mcp_add(url="github.com/modelcontextprotocol/servers/tree/main/postgres")

# List installed servers
mcp_stats()

# Use tools from other servers seamlessly
postgres_query(query="SELECT * FROM users")

# Remove when done
mcp_remove(alias="postgres")

📊 Advanced Features

Intelligent Search

# Multi-modal search across your codebase
results = search(
    query="authentication",
    include_git=True,      # Search git history
    include_vector=True,   # Semantic search
    include_ast=True,      # AST symbol search
    parallel=True          # Search all modes concurrently
)

Agent Orchestration

# Delegate complex tasks to specialized agents
agent(
    task="Refactor this codebase to use async/await",
    files=["src/**/*.py"],
    instructions="Maintain backwards compatibility"
)

Consensus LLM Queries

# Query multiple LLMs and get consensus
llm(
    action="consensus",
    prompt="Is this code secure?",
    providers=["openai", "anthropic", "google"],
    threshold=0.8
)
